2023-10-06encoding/json: fix appendCompact escapingAlexander Yastrebov
CL 469555 changed Compact to use append instead of bytes.Buffer. appendCompact iterates over input src slice and performs escaping of certain characters. To optimize copying it does not copy characters one by one but keeps track of the start offset of the data to copy when it reaches next character to escape or the end of the input. This start offset may become greater than input character offset so copying of preceding data should check this condition. CL 469555 removed boundary checks for copying data preceding escaped characters and this change restores them. 2023-08-23encoding/json: encode \b and \f as '\b' and '\f' in JSON stringsJoe Tsai
According to RFC 8259, there are exactly 5 control characters that have a shorter escape sequence than the generic \uXXXX format. Over the years, we added ad-hoc support for the short sequences: * https://go.dev/cl/4678046 supports \r and \n * https://go.dev/cl/162340043 supports \t This CL completes the set by supporting \b and \f. This may change the encoding of strings in relatively rare cases, but is a permissible change since the Go 1 compatibility document does not guarantee that "json" produces byte-for-byte identical outputs. In fact, we have made even more observable output changes in the past such as with https://go.dev/cl/30371 which changes the representation of many JSON numbers. This change is to prepare the path forward for a potential v2 "json" package, which has more consistent encoding of JSON strings. 2023-02-27encoding/json: simplify folded name logicJoe Tsai
The folded name logic (despite all attempts to optimize it) was fundamentally an O(n) operation where every field in a struct needed to be linearly scanned in order to find a match. This made unmashaling of unknown fields always O(n). Instead of optimizing the comparison for each field, make it such that we can look up a name in O(1). We accomplish this by maintaining a map keyed by pre-folded names, which we can pre-calculate when processing the struct type. Using a stack-allocated buffer, we can fold the input name and look up its presence in the map. Also, instead of mapping from names to indexes, map directly to a pointer to the field information. The memory cost of this is the same and avoids an extra slice index. The new logic is both simpler and faster. 2023-02-27encoding/json: rely on reflect.Value.GrowJoe Tsai
The Grow method is generally a more efficient way to grow a slice. The older approach of using reflect.MakeSlice has to waste effort zeroing the elements overwritten by the older slice and has to allocate the slice header on the heap. A histogram of slice lengths from the Code testdata is as follows: ≤1: 392 ≤2: 256 ≤4: 252 ≤8: 152 ≤16: 126 ≤32: 78 ≤64: 62 ≤128: 46 ≤256: 18 ≤512: 10 ≤1024: 8 A bulk majority of slice lengths are 8 elements or under. Use of reflect.Value.Grow performs better for larger slices since it can avoid the zeroing of memory and has a faster growth rate. However, Grow grows starting from 1 element, with a 2x growth rate until some threshold (currently 512), Starting from 1 ensures better utilization of the heap, but at the cost of more frequent regrowth early on. In comparison, the previous logic always started with a minimum of 4 elements, which leads to a wasted capacity of 75% for the highly frequent case of a single element slice. The older code always had a growth rate of 1.5x, and so wastes less memory for number of elements below 512. All in all, there are too many factors that hurt or help performance. Rergardless, the simplicity of favoring reflect.Value.Grow over manually managing growth rates is a welcome simplification. 2022-03-02encoding/json: use reflect.Value.UnsafePointer over PointerJoe Tsai
The latter returns a uintptr, while the former returns a unsafe.Pointer. A uintptr is unsafe if Go ever switches to a moving GC, while a unsafe.Pointer will be properly tracked by the GC. We do not use unsafe.Pointer for any unsafe type conversions, and only use it for comparability purposes, which is relatively safe. 2021-03-05encoding/json: marshal maps using reflect.Value.MapRangeMeng Zhuo
Map serialization using reflect.Value.MapIndex cannot retrieve map keys that contain a NaN, resulting in a panic. Switch the implementation to use the reflect.Value.MapRange method instead, which iterates over all map entries regardless of whether they are directly retrievable. Note that according to RFC 8259, section 4, a JSON object should have unique names, but does not forbid the occurrence of duplicate names.
